Organic Chemistry: What makes methanol (pKa15.54) a stronger acid than water (pKa 15.74)?

The pKa's that you cite are in water, where solvation and H-bonds can make alarge difference so it's hard to gather any information that is of predictive valuefrom analyzing this alone.

If you take a look at DMSO acidities instead (of course there is still solvation inDMSO, so this relies on the assumption that it's much less determining afactor, which is true), it's apparent that methanol is actually quite a bit moreacidic (2.5 pKa units roughly). What's suggested is that the conjugate base ofmethanol is stabilized by a hyperconjugative donation of p-type lone pairs onoxygen into the C-H antibonding orbitals on the methyl. This hyperconjugationis stronger on methoxide than methanol.

Returning to the problem of solvation, note that changing the solvent to waterincreases the acidity of both species by a huge factor. The acidities are closer toeach other because water solvates hydroxide (relative to water) better than itsolvates methoxide (relative to methanol). .
